CVE-2024-49099 is an information disclosure vulnerability in Windows Wireless Wide Area Network Service that could potentially expose sensitive information.
To fix CVE-2024-49099, apply the relevant security patches provided by Microsoft for your affected version of Windows.
CVE-2024-49099 affects multiple versions of Windows including Windows Server 2019, Windows 10 versions 21H2 and 1809, and Windows 11 versions 22H2 and 23H2.
CVE-2024-49099 is categorized as an information disclosure vulnerability, meaning it could allow unauthorized access to sensitive data.
As of now, there is no publicly known exploit for CVE-2024-49099, but it is essential to patch the vulnerability to mitigate any potential risks.
